Hostess Interview Questions

The goal for a successful interview for Hostess is for the candidate to demonstrate excellent customer service skills, ability to work in a fast-paced environment and a friendly and welcoming demeanor.

Situational interview questions

  • Imagine that a customer has an extremely complicated order that they insist you remember without writing down. How do you ensure that you do not mix up their order?
  • Imagine that the restaurant is short-staffed and there are more customers coming in than you anticipated. Explain how you would handle the sudden influx of customers while ensuring that each customer has an enjoyable experience.
  • Imagine that a customer is extremely unhappy with their food and demands a refund. How would you handle this situation?
  • Imagine that a group of customers are insistent on getting a table even though there are no tables available. How do you handle this situation while ensuring that the customers are not upset and that the needs of the other customers are being met?
  • Imagine that there is a long wait for a table, and customers are becoming disgruntled. How do you manage them?

Soft skills interview questions

  • Can you describe a time when you had to handle a difficult customer at your previous job as a hostess? How did you handle the situation?
  • How do you ensure that all guests receive equal attention and service, even when it’s busy or chaotic in the restaurant?
  • Explain how you handle multi-tasking and prioritizing tasks while working as a hostess in a fast-paced environment?
  • Can you discuss a time when you had to defuse a potentially uncomfortable situation between guests? How did you handle it?
  • How do you handle last-minute changes to reservations or seating arrangements, and what steps do you take to accommodate all patrons while maintaining a calm and professional demeanor?

Role-specific interview questions

  • Can you explain your communication skills and how you handle customer requests?
  • Have you worked with a POS system before? If yes, can you walk us through the steps of taking a food order?
  • How do you handle a busy restaurant with multiple requests and orders? Please provide us with an example from your past experience.
  • As a Hostess, how do you manage seating arrangements? What is your strategy to control the wait times of customers?
  • Can you explain how to handle a customer complaint regarding food quality or service? How would you resolve the issue?

STAR interview questions

1. Can you share a situation where you had to handle a difficult customer at the restaurant? What was the task in that situation, and what actions did you take to resolve the issue? What was the result of your actions?

2. In a busy night at the restaurant, can you describe a situation where you had to manage a long waitlist of customers? What was the task in that situation, and what actions did you take to ensure smooth seating for the guests? What was the result of your actions?

3. Have you ever encountered a situation where you had to deal with a last-minute cancellation of reservations for a large group at the restaurant? What was your task in that situation, and what steps did you take to handle the situation? What was the result of your actions?

4. Could you share a situation where you had to handle multiple tasks at the restaurant simultaneously, such as answering customer queries, assisting the servers, and maintaining cleanliness? What were the task and actions involved in that situation, and what was the result of your actions?

5. Can you describe a challenging situation where you had to handle a customer complaint about the food quality or service at the restaurant? What was your task in that situation, and how did you address the customer’s concerns? What was the result of your actions?
